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
1867 connectés 

  FORUM HardWare.fr
  Windows & Software

  Changer la permission d'une clef de registre en code.

 


 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

Changer la permission d'une clef de registre en code.

n°766567
pascalou3
Posté le 10-07-2002 à 13:22:49  profilanswer
 

Salut tout le monde,
  Je souhiaterai changer les attributs (permissions) d'une entrée de la base de registre de Windows (200O ou NT).
  Avez vous une idée sur les possibilité pour le faire ?
 
J'ai regarder avec KIX mais il n'y a pas de fonction pour les permissions. j'arrive à créer, effacer.
Autrement, je n'ai rien trouvé sur le site de Microsoft pour le moment.
 
Je pense que nous pouvons le faire avec Windows Host Scripting mais je n'ai rien trouvé pour le moment.
 
Toutes les idées seraient les biens venues !!
 
-)
pascal.

mood
Publicité
Posté le 10-07-2002 à 13:22:49  profilanswer
 

n°766580
Guru
Posté le 10-07-2002 à 13:33:05  profilanswer
 

L'api Win32 offre deux fonctions pour agir sur les autorisations liées aux clés de la base de registre, il s'agit de RegGetKeySecurity et RegSetKeySecurity qui respectivement permettent de récuppérer et spécifier les autorisations. Malheureusement par défaut WSH ne permet pas l'appel de fonctions définies dans des dll externes (typiquement l'api Win32). Cependant comme l'indique l'article dont l'url est founie ci dessous il existe une solution sous la forme d'une dll implémentant un objet permettant cela. L'autre option étant d'écrire un activeX avec VB pour effectuer ces appels.
 
Article sur WSH : http://www.borncity.com/WSHBazaar/WSHDynaCall.htm
 
Référence des fonctions de l'API :
- RegGetKeySecurity : http://msdn.microsoft.com/library/ [...] frame=true
- RegSetKeySecurity : http://msdn.microsoft.com/library/ [...] frame=true

n°766581
BettaSplen​dens
Tout cul tendu mérite son dû
Posté le 10-07-2002 à 13:33:39  profilanswer
 

pascalou3 a écrit a écrit :

Salut tout le monde,
  Je souhiaterai changer les attributs (permissions) d'une entrée de la base de registre de Windows (200O ou NT).
  Avez vous une idée sur les possibilité pour le faire ?
 
J'ai regarder avec KIX mais il n'y a pas de fonction pour les permissions. j'arrive à créer, effacer.
Autrement, je n'ai rien trouvé sur le site de Microsoft pour le moment.
 
Je pense que nous pouvons le faire avec Windows Host Scripting mais je n'ai rien trouvé pour le moment.
 
Toutes les idées seraient les biens venues !!
 
-)
pascal.




 
Euh ??? des permissions sur une clé particulière ??? j'crois pas que ça existe ! enfin, je me trompe peut-etre...


---------------
Tout cul tendu mérite son dû
n°766591
WESTWOOD
Posté le 10-07-2002 à 13:37:52  profilanswer
 

Bonjour,
 
Comprend pas pourtout tout est clairement documenté :)
 
How to: Use a Script to Change Registry Permissions from the Command Line (Q245031)
http://support.microsoft.com/defau [...] US;q245031
 
ou
 
How to Use Regini.exe to Set Permissions on Registry Keys (Q237607)
http://support.microsoft.com/defau [...] US;q237607
 
WW

n°766593
Guru
Posté le 10-07-2002 à 13:39:07  profilanswer
 

Arf pas eu l'idée de chercher dans la KB c'était trop tentant de plonger dans l'api :lol:

n°766596
WESTWOOD
Posté le 10-07-2002 à 13:41:35  profilanswer
 

Je peux comprendre :)
 
L'API c'est si bon !
 
WW


Aller à :
Ajouter une réponse
  FORUM HardWare.fr
  Windows & Software

  Changer la permission d'une clef de registre en code.

 

Sujets relatifs
peut on changer l'@ IP et le nom d'un serveur BDC W2000 server?Comment changer les lettres de windows?
[RECHERCHE CLEF VALIDE POUR Half-Life]changer "facilement" d'ecran de boot....sous xp
Possible de changer de Proc+MoBo sans reinstaller WinXP ?Editeur de registre
[base de registre] Chemin....?Je viens de changer mon modem Bewan ADSL pour un STH Alcatel et...
ADSL : si on est deja chez un provider et qu'on veut en changer 
Plus de sujets relatifs à : Changer la permission d'une clef de registre en code.


Copyright © 1997-2022 Hardware.fr SARL (Signaler un contenu illicite / Données personnelles) / Groupe LDLC / Shop HFR